Lady Buff JV improves to 5-3

Junior Mya Oatman scored six and sophomores Camila Acuna and Shayne Cheatham each chipped in five to lead the Greybull  Lady Buff junior varsity team to a 28-16 win over St. Stephens in a two-quarter game played Saturday afternoon.
“It’s tough to get going in a two-quarter game, but we saw a lot of growth with our underclassmen,” said Nathan Boyer, the team’s coach. “The plays are starting to stick and we were able to produce some scoring off the transition.”
Boyer said Oatman and Acuna scored most of their points in the paint, applying what they’ve learned in practice about being more physical and going up strong after collecting offensive rebounds.
The win followed on the heels of a 56-46 loss to Wyoming Indian Friday night. Oatman and Acuna scored 12 and 10 respectively and sophomore Jasmine Rodriguez chipped in another nine points.
“Wyoming Indian has a lot of talent but our girls came a long way offensively since the first time we played (at the Foothills Classic in December),” said Boyer. “We went hard defensively considering the number of injuries we have accumulated through the first half of the year.”
With the weekend split, the JV girls ran their record to 5-3.
